What Is the Cost of Living Near Atlanta?

Understanding the cost of living near Atlanta is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Thrive Senior Living.
Atlanta's Cost of Living Index is approximately 105.0 (5.0% more expensive than US average; 12.9% more than GA average). Major SE hub, housing costs above US avg, especially in desirable neighborhoods. MARTA rail/bus. When planning your budget based on a salary from Thrive Senior Living,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,500 - $2,300+ A significant portion of Thrive Senior Living sal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$150 - $250 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$95 (MARTA mon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$420 - $620 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$400 - $750+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$380 - $700+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,945 - $4,625+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
